If you wish to purchase a hunting license, please bring a valid driver’s license or expired hunting license.  A lifetime hunting license may be purchased if you are age 65 or older.  

Hunting/Antlerless Tag License:

Antlerless tags will be now available over the counter starting June 24th, 2024.   Hunters must first purchase a 2024-2025 Hunting License and Senior Lifetime holders must renew, at no cost, their license.    More Information available on Pennsylvania Game Commissioners website.


  

 2024-25 License Year: July 1, 2024-June 30, 2025


The license fees are as follows:

            Resident Adult License - $20.97
            Non-Resident - $101.97
            Senior Resident - $13.97
            Resident Antlerless Tag- $6.97
            Non-Resident Antlerless tag - $26.97

Antlerless tag schedule:

  • Round 1 (Personal limit up to one)
    Pennsylvania Residents, Monday, June 24th WMUs1B, 2G and 3A only
    Pennsylvania Residents, Thursday, June 27th All WMUs
    Non-Residents, Monday, July 8th

  • Round 2 (Personal Limit up to two)
    All License Buyers, Monday, July 22nd

  • Round 3 (Personal Limit up to three)
    All License Buyers, Monday August 12th

  • Round 4 (Personal Limit up to six)
    All License Buyers, Monday August 26th

Please note, the Wildlife Management Unit (WMU) 2H has been dissolved and is now a part of WMU 2G. 

Another change is to the Deer Management Assistance Program (DMAP) permit.  DMAP sales are starting later this year on Monday, August 12th.
